Every Job a Parable

John Van Sloten

A farmer, a nurse and an astronaut walk into a church...

They each bring with them their own exhaustions and exasperations, their own uncertainty about whether and how their work matters to God. Good news: all work matters to God, because all work reflects some aspect of the character of God. God created the world so that it runs best when it mirrors him, and we ourselves find the most fulfilment when we recognize God behind our labour.

John Van Sloten offers a fascinating and innovative reflection on vocation: our work is a parable of God; as we work, we are icons of grace.

John Van Sloten

John Van Sloten is a pastor teacher and writer who lives in Calgary Alberta Canada. For the past 20 years he's been exploring a worldview that seeks to discern God's voice in all things: the Bible the arts sport science film music literature history maths nature and human nature. John's first book The Day Metallica Came to Church: Searching for the Everywhere God in Everything (Square Inch August 2010) listened for God's whispers in pop culture. John has been the recipient of two John Templeton Foundation grants exploring the intersection of faith and science in the context of preaching.
